17-Day Grand Golden Triangle with Himachal Tour

Day 1Arrival in Delhi

Welcome to India’s vibrant capital! Upon your international arrival, our representative will greet you with a traditional ‘Swagat’ and assist with your transfer to the hotel. Delhi is a fascinating metropolis where ancient history and modernity coexist seamlessly. Its strategic importance made it a seat of power for many dynasties, from the mythological Indraprastha of the Mahabharata era (circa 5000 BC) to the Mughal empire and British Raj. Explore the legacy left by rulers like Qutub-ud-din Aibek, Humayun, Shah Jahan, and the British architect Edwin Lutyens, who designed New Delhi. Experience the distinct cultural contrast between the Old Walled City and the contemporary New Delhi.

Overnight: Delhi (B)

Day 2Delhi to Amritsar (By Morning Train)

After breakfast, check out and head to Delhi railway station to board your train to Amritsar. Upon arrival, transfer to your hotel and refresh. Later, explore the spiritual heart of Punjab by visiting the iconic Golden Temple — a symbol of peace and spirituality. In the evening, witness the mesmerizing Wagah Border Ceremony, where the Indian and Pakistani forces perform a spirited retreat with patriotic fervor. The ceremony is a unique spectacle of military precision and rivalry at the only open land border between the two nations. Return to your hotel for an overnight stay.

Overnight: Amritsar (B)

Day 3Amritsar to Dharamshala (Approx. 210 km / 6 hours)

Post breakfast, depart for Dharamshala — the serene Himalayan retreat and home-in-exile of His Holiness the Dalai Lama. On arrival, check in to your hotel and enjoy the rest of the day at leisure amidst the peaceful surroundings.

Overnight: Dharamshala (B)

Day 4Dharamshala Local Sightseeing

After breakfast, embark on a half-day tour of Dharamshala’s cultural and spiritual sites, including the Tibetan Medical Center, the Church of St. John, local monasteries, and meditation centers. Immerse yourself in the tranquil atmosphere and Tibetan Buddhist heritage. Evening is free for relaxation or independent exploration.

Overnight: Dharamshala (B)

Day 5Dharamshala to Manali (Approx. 235 km / 7 hours)

Enjoy breakfast before setting off on a scenic drive to Manali. Traverse breathtaking mountain landscapes en route. On arrival, check in to your hotel and unwind. The evening is free to soak in the charming Himalayan town’s vibe.

Overnight: Manali (B)

Day 6Manali Exploration

Begin your day visiting the Jagatsukh Nagar Art Gallery, the ancient Hadimba Devi Temple nestled in cedar forests, and the Tibetan Monastery. Later, visit Vashisht village across the Beas River, famous for its natural hot sulfur springs reputed for healing properties. Return to the hotel for dinner and overnight rest.

Overnight: Manali (B)

Day 7Excursion to Rohtang Pass

After breakfast, take a thrilling excursion to Rohtang Pass (3,978 meters), located 51 km from Manali. This historic mountain pass was once a vital trade route to Ladakh and Central Asia. Revel in breathtaking panoramic views of towering peaks, glaciers, and rugged valleys. Return to Manali by evening for dinner.

Overnight: Manali (B)

 

Day 8Manali to Shimla via Kullu

Depart Manali post-breakfast for Shimla, the former summer capital of British India. En route, visit the picturesque Kullu Valley, renowned for its vibrant shawl industry. Arrive in Shimla, check into your hotel, and spend the evening at leisure.

Overnight: Shimla (B)

Day 9Shimla Sightseeing

After breakfast, visit Jakhu Temple dedicated to Lord Hanuman, offering stunning views of Shimla. Explore the majestic Viceregal Lodge, a testament to colonial-era grandeur. Spend the rest of the day exploring Shimla’s bustling Mall Road with its quaint shops and cafés. Return to the hotel for dinner.

Overnight: Shimla (B)

Day 10Shimla – Chail – Kufri – Naldehra – Shimla

After breakfast, drive to Kufri, a scenic valley 16 km from Shimla, boasting panoramic Himalayan vistas. Later, visit Naldehra, a charming hill station known for its nine-hole golf course set amidst lush conifer forests. Return to Shimla for overnight stay.

Overnight: Shimla (B)

Day 11Shimla to Chandigarh (Approx. 90 km / 3 hours)

Post breakfast, drive to Chandigarh, India’s first planned city and a modern architectural marvel by the famed French architect Le Corbusier. Explore the unique Rock Garden, the fragrant Rose Garden, serene Sukhna Lake, and the bustling Sector 17 Market. Return to your hotel for overnight rest.

Overnight: Chandigarh (B)

Day 12Chandigarh to Delhi (Approx. 250 km / 5 hours)

After breakfast, proceed back to Delhi. On arrival, check in and enjoy the rest of the day at leisure to relax or explore on your own.

Overnight: Delhi (B)

Day 13Full-Day Delhi Tour

Embark on a comprehensive guided tour of Delhi. Begin in Old Delhi, exploring the magnificent Jama Masjid—India’s largest mosque, built by Shah Jahan in 1656. Wander through the bustling Chandni Chowk market and visit the historic Red Fort, a symbol of Mughal power. Transition to New Delhi to visit Raj Ghat, Mahatma Gandhi’s serene memorial. View the iconic India Gate, the President’s House (Rashtrapati Bhavan), Humayun’s Tomb (a UNESCO World Heritage site and Mughal architectural masterpiece), and the towering Qutub Minar, the tallest brick minaret globally. Optional evening visit: Sound & Light Show at Red Fort, followed by dinner at the renowned Chor Bizarre restaurant.

Overnight: Delhi (B)

Day 14Delhi to Jaipur (Approx. 262 km / 5 hours)

Drive to Jaipur, the Pink City, Rajasthan’s flamboyant capital founded in 1728 by Maharaja Sawai Jai Singh II. Jaipur is famed for its rich history, vibrant culture, and architectural marvels. Optional evening excursion to Chokhi Dhani, a traditional Rajasthani ethnic village resort offering folk performances and authentic cuisine.

Overnight: Jaipur (B)

Day 15Jaipur Full-Day Excursion

Visit the majestic Amber Fort, ascending to the hilltop on elephant-back—a truly memorable experience. Explore the City Palace, an exquisite blend of Rajput and Mughal architectural styles. Discover Jantar Mantar, an 18th-century astronomical observatory still in use today, and the stunning Hawa Mahal (Palace of Winds), with its 593 intricately carved windows designed to allow royal women to observe street life unnoticed.

Overnight: Jaipur (B)

Day 16Jaipur to Agra via Fatehpur Sikri (Approx. 260 km / 6 hours)

Travel to Agra, stopping en route at Fatehpur Sikri, the abandoned Mughal capital built by Emperor Akbar in the 16th century. Explore Akbar’s grand residential complex, mosque, and the tomb of the revered saint Salim Chishti. Continue to Agra, set majestically on the Yamuna River. Agra flourished under the Mughal emperors and houses spectacular monuments like the Taj Mahal, Agra Fort, and Fatehpur Sikri, all UNESCO World Heritage Sites.

Overnight: Agra (B)

Day 17Agra to Delhi (Approx. 220 km / 5 hours)

Begin your day with a visit to the Taj Mahal, the eternal symbol of love built by Shah Jahan for his beloved wife Mumtaz Mahal. Then, tour the impressive Agra Fort, a vast red sandstone fortress that served as the Mughal residence and military base. Also visit Sikandra, the ornate tomb of Emperor Akbar, completed by his son Jahangir. After the sightseeing, drive back to Delhi for your onward journey, assisted with airport transfer.

End of Tour
